Convert 13 129/625 as an improper fraction

To turn the mixed number 13 129/625 into an improper fraction, use these simple steps:

First, multiply the whole number by the denominator of the fractional part: 13 × 625 = 8125.

After that, add the result to the numerator of the fractional part: 8125 + 129 = 8254.

Next, Write the sum of the previous step on the original denominator: 8254/625.
